TATA box-binding protein-associated factor RNA polymerase I subunit C
Function
Component of the transcription factor SL1/TIF-IB complex, which is involved in the assembly of the PIC (pre-initiation complex) during RNA polymerase I-dependent transcription. The rate of PIC formation probably is primarily dependent on the rate of association of SL1/TIF-IB with the rDNA promoter. SL1/TIF-IB is involved in stabilization of nucleolar transcription factor 1/UBTF on rDNA. Formation of SL1/TIF-IB excludes the association of TBP with TFIID subunits. Recruits RNA polymerase I to the rRNA gene promoter via interaction with RRN3.
Cellular localization
- Nucleus
- Nucleolus
Alternative names
TATA box-binding protein-associated factor RNA polymerase I subunit C, RNA polymerase I-specific TBP-associated factor 110 kDa, TATA box-binding protein-associated factor 1C, Transcription initiation factor SL1/TIF-IB subunit C, TAFI110, TBP-associated factor 1C, TAF1C
